What Values Shape Zip's Brand Promise?
Zip Company's brand promise is shaped by values that make buying feel manageable, not stressful. The Zip mission statement, Zip vision statement, and Zip values point to a brand purpose built around flexibility, simplicity, and everyday use.
Interest-free installments signal control and predictability, which helps strengthen trust. This is central to the Zip brand purpose and how Zip communicates its brand purpose through payment choice.
Retailer integration keeps the experience close to checkout, so the offer feels part of the purchase, not an extra step. That shape fits Zip Company mission and values and the wider Zip brand purpose and positioning.

Frequently Asked Questions
Zip signals that shopping can be simpler and more flexible. Its model centers on interest-free installments, retailer integration, and short-term repayment, which gives consumers 3 clear touchpoints at checkout. That matters because it reframes a purchase as a manageable payment plan rather than a single upfront outlay.
